Probably the first German issue. Similar reissue 1984 [r22867970] with different red letters on white in inner lay. RCA Victor on labels, RCA only on sleeve. Printed tracklist and credits on inner sleeve, no tracklist on back cover. Runouts contain stamped and etched inscriptions. Manufactured in Germany is stamped, everything else is etched. Cat# on back cover, inner sleeve & spine: PL 12030 Cat# on labels: PL-12 030 Labels: ℗ 1977 RCA Records Inner sleeve: Recorded at The Chateau and Hansa By The Wall. Mixed at Hansa By The Wall. Cover photo from "The Man Who Fell to Earth", a Cinema 5 release. Rear: Made in Germany by RCA Schallplatten GmbH, D-2 Hamburg 19 · from masters owned or controlled by RCA Records Printed in Germany ℗ 1977
